IF you ever doubted that the caring spirit of the season is alive and well in Bolton you should have been with me at Christ Church in Little Lever on Sunday.

There, church members old and young shared their festivities with the children who will be resident at Fortalice, the town’s refuge for women and children fleeing domestic abuse, this Christmas.

Dozens of new and much-loved toys were donated by adults and the children themselves and it was an honour to accept them for Fortalice. Smiles were everywhere in this generous congregation – and a few teary moments from yours truly.
